What Is Hydrogen Sulfide (H2S)?

Hydrogen sulfide (H2S) is a colorless, highly toxic gas characterized by a distinct rotten egg smell at low concentrations. It is commonly encountered in industries such as oil & gas, wastewater treatment, mining, and petroleum refining. Due to its hazardous nature, exposure to H2S can cause severe health issues, including respiratory problems, unconsciousness, or even death in extreme cases.

The Core Components of an Effective H2S Course

Comprehensive Curriculum Covering Safety and Emergency Procedures

An authoritative H2S course encompasses several critical modules designed to prepare participants for real-world scenarios. The foundational elements include:

  • Environmental and Industrial Sources of H2S: Understanding where H2S is found and how it can be released into the workplace environment.
  • Physiological and Toxicological Effects of H2S: Recognizing symptoms of exposure and understanding the gas’s impact on human health.
  • Detection Methods: Use of fixed and portable detectors, testing procedures, and visual cues that indicate H2S presence.
  •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Proper selection, usage, and maintenance of PPE, including respirators and gas masks.
  • Control & Mitigation Strategies: Implementing procedures to prevent H2S releases and contain incidents effectively.
  • Emergency Response and Rescue Techniques: Step-by-step protocols to evacuate personnel, administer first aid, and coordinate with emergency services.
  • Legal and Safety Regulations: Familiarity with OSHA standards, industry best practices, and compliance requirements.

Hands-On Training and Real-World Simulations

Effective H2S courses go beyond theoretical knowledge by incorporating hands-on exercises, mock drills, and simulated scenarios. These experiential learning components ensure that participants can confidently apply their skills in actual emergencies, which can be the difference between life and death in hazardous environments.
